gpt4 book ai didi

git - 为什么 mercurial 的 hg rebase 这么慢?

转载 作者:太空狗 更新时间:2023-10-29 13:33:07 25 4
gpt4 key购买 nike

mercurial 的 rebase 扩展提供了类似于 git 的 rebase 的功能。

对于 100 次提交,让 rebase 执行大约需要 4 分钟(~240 秒)。

在我的想象中,这应该非常快,最多几秒钟,但显然我错过了一些东西。

是什么让它花了这么长时间?提交本身是否非常昂贵?

最佳答案

默认情况下,rebase 写入工作副本,但您可以将其配置为在内存中运行以获得更好的性能,并允许它在工作副本变脏时运行。只需在您的 .hgrc 文件中添加以下行:

[rebase]

experimental.inmemory = True

(要获取更多 rebase 的配置,请尝试运行 hg help rebase)

关于git - 为什么 mercurial 的 hg rebase 这么慢?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55389187/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com